Flamengo defeated Mirassol in the 19th round of the Brasileirão, which continues at full steam this Sunday (10)


The 19th round of the Brazilian Championship began last Saturday (09), with five matches played across Brazil. However, this Sunday (10), the Brasileirão continues at full steam with four more matches to be held, including Cruzeiro, the tournament's runner-up.

In summary, starting at 4 PM (Brasília time), two matches of the 19th round take place simultaneously. Thus, while Palmeiras hosts Ceará at Allianz Parque, Vasco faces Atlético-MG at São Januário.


OneFootball Videos


Then, at 6:30 PM (Brasília time), it is Cruzeiro's turn to take the field to face Santos at Mineirão, in Belo Horizonte. Finally, closing Sunday (10) of the Brasileirão, Grêmio hosts Sport in Porto Alegre, starting at 8:30 PM (Brasília time).

What are the Brasileirão matches today?

  1. 4 PM: Palmeiras vs. Ceará | Allianz Parque
  2. 4 PM: Vasco vs. Atlético-MG | São Januário
  3. 6:30 PM: Cruzeiro vs. Santos | Mineirão
  4. 8:30 PM: Grêmio vs. Sport | Arena do Grêmio

When does the 19th round of the Brasileirão end?

It is important to note that the 19th round of the Brasileirão ends only this Monday (11). This is because Juventude and Corinthians face off starting at 8 PM (Brasília time) at Estádio Alfredo Jaconi, concluding the national tournament's matches.

And Flamengo?

Finally, it is worth highlighting that Flamengo won in the 19th round of the Brazilian Championship. In short, at Maracanã, the Most Beloved defeated Mirassol 2-1, with goals from Léo Pereira and Gonzalo Plata. Gabriel, a former Fla player, scored for the São Paulo team.

With the victory against Mirassol, Flamengo secured the lead in the Brasileirão for another round, as they reached 40 points and have one game less than Cruzeiro. Additionally, the team led by Filipe Luís has an advantage in goal difference compared to the team from Minas Gerais.
